1. **Natural Language Processing (NLP)**: AI is used for understanding and generating human language.
Applications include chatbots, language translation, sentiment analysis, and text summarization.
2. **Machine Learning (ML)**: AI algorithms learn from data to make predictions or decisions. ML is
used in recommendation systems (like Netflix or Amazon recommendations), fraud detection, predictive
maintenance, and personalized medicine.
3. **Computer Vision**: AI enables computers to interpret and analyze visual information from images
or videos. Applications include facial recognition, object detection, autonomous vehicles, medical image
analysis, and augmented reality.
5. **Autonomous Systems**: AI powers autonomous vehicles, drones, and unmanned aerial vehicles
(UAVs) by enabling them to perceive their surroundings, navigate safely, and make decisions in real-
time.
7. **Finance**: AI is used in algorithmic trading, credit scoring, fraud detection, customer service
chatbots, risk assessment, and personalized financial advice.
10. **Education**: AI is used for personalized learning platforms, intelligent tutoring systems,
automated grading, and educational content generation.
11. **Cybersecurity**: AI helps in identifying and mitigating cyber threats through anomaly detection,
behavior analysis, and real-time threat intelligence.
12. **Smart Home and IoT**: AI enables smart devices to learn user preferences, automate tasks, and
interact intelligently with users. Examples include smart thermostats, virtual assistants (e.g., Alexa,
Google Assistant), and home security systems.
13. **Supply Chain and Logistics**: AI optimizes supply chain operations through demand forecasting,
route optimization, inventory management, and predictive maintenance of equipment.
14. **Energy Management**: AI is used in energy grids for optimizing energy distribution, predicting
energy demand, and managing renewable energy sources efficiently.
15. **Agriculture**: AI applications in agriculture include crop monitoring, precision farming, yield
prediction, pest detection, and autonomous farming equipment.
These are just a few examples, and the applications of AI continue to expand rapidly as the technology
evolves and becomes more sophisticated.
